Excellent Schools Near Fernwood Terraces
District 15 is renowned for its quality education options, making Fernwood Terraces ideal for families. Several top-rated primary and secondary schools are within 1-2km, offering short school runs and safe walking or cycling paths for children.
- Ngee Ann Primary School: A short 10-15 minute walk (about 1km away), known for strong academic programs and holistic development. Popular among locals for its proximity to East Coast residences.[1]
- Opera Estate Primary School: Approximately 1.2km or 15-minute walk, emphasizing bilingual education in line with Singapore's MOE standards.[1]
- St. Stephen's School: Just 800m away, an international option for expatriate families seeking Cambridge curriculum.[1]
- CHIJ Katong Convent and Victoria School/Junior College: Secondary options within 1.5-2km, accessible via bus or a quick drive, catering to girls' and boys' education respectively.[1][2]
- Rosemount International School and Sekolah Indonesia: Nearby for diverse curricula, ideal for multicultural families in Siglap area.[1]

Shopping Convenience at Fernwood Terraces
Fernwood Terraces residents enjoy everyday shopping within walking distance, plus major malls a short drive away. This blend of convenience and variety suits busy professionals and families in Marine Parade.
- FairPrice Siglap New Market and Cold Storage at Siglap V: 4-5 minute walk (270-400m), perfect for fresh groceries, household items, and quick top-ups. Open daily from 7am-10pm.[3]
- Mandarin Gardens: 140m away with NTUC FairPrice and specialty stores—ideal for weekend stocking without driving.[1]
- Parkway Parade Mall: 2km or 5-minute drive along Marine Parade Road, featuring Robinsons, Cold Storage, over 200 shops, cinema, and dining. A D15 staple for fashion and family outings.
- i12 Katong and Katong Shopping Centre: 3km away via East Coast Road, great for Peranakan cuisine, supermarkets, and boutique shopping.[4]

Superior Transport Links from Fernwood Terraces
Fernwood Terraces boasts strong connectivity via upcoming MRTs, frequent buses, and expressways, linking residents to CBD in under 20 minutes.
- Siglap MRT (TE28): 600m or 8-minute walk (opened 2023), on Thomson-East Coast Line for direct CBD access. Marine Terrace MRT (TE27) is 1km away.[1]
- Bedok MRT and Eunos MRT: 1.7-2km, with multiple bus interchanges for North-South and East-West Lines.[1]
- Bus Stops: Opp Sekolah Indonesia (120m), Opp Mandarin Gardens (140m), and Mandarin Gardens (150m) serve routes like 10, 14, 32 to Orchard and city centre. Travel time to CBD: 15-20 minutes.[1]
- Expressways: East Coast Parkway (ECP) and East Coast Road provide swift drives to Changi Airport (15 mins) or Orchard (10 mins). PIE nearby for western Singapore.
